What does choroidal mange mean?

‘Feather mite‘(Choroidal mange) is a common cause of dermatitis in horses and ponies. Mite infestations usually affect the lower extremities, but can also spread to other areas, such as the tail and base of the body.

How do dogs get demodicosis?

Demodex is caused by Demodex canis, a mite that lives in the hair follicles of dogs. …Demodex most commonly occurs in A dog’s immune system is immature, so that the number of skin mites increases rapidly. As a result, the disease primarily occurs in dogs younger than 12 to 18 months of age.

How long does it take to get rid of demodicosis?

Localized demodicosis lesions should at least partially resolve Noticeable after a month, but total resolution can take up to three months. About 10% of localized demodicosis cases develop generalized demodicosis. Swollen lymph nodes are a bad sign — usually a sign of scabies all over the body.

What antibiotics are used for mange?

give orally daily ivermectin Well tolerated and effective (80-85%) in most dogs. Certain breeds of dogs, such as collies and other herding breeds, cannot tolerate the high doses of ivermectin required to treat Demodex mites.

How long can mange mites live?

Between 50 – 59 F, mites can survive 4 to 21 days in an environment without a host. Mites can live for two to six days at room temperature (68 – 77 F).
